 Conflict of interest statement: Dr. Hansen is supported by grant KL2RR025746 from the National Center for Research Resources. A portion of this work was funded by the American Association of Colleges of Pharmacy New Investigator Program (NIP). The content is solely the responsibility of the authors and does not necessarily represent the official views of the National Center for Research Resources, the National Institutes of Health or the American Association of Colleges of Pharmacy. Dr. Chen is employed by Abt Bio-Pharma Solutions. Dr. Hansen has received consulting fees from Takeda Pharmaceuticals. Dr. Farley has received grant funding from the Pfizer Foundation and consulting fees from Takeda Pharmaceuticals. Dr. Gaynes has received grants and research support from M-3 Information, Bristol-Myers Squibb Company and Novartis, and he has served as an advisor for Bristol-Myers Squibb Company. The other authors report no competing interests.
